Timber vs. Composite Choices
Picking the right materials for a deck can substantially impact its durability and appearance. Homeowners often face the choice between traditional wood and composite decking alternatives. Wood, particularly varieties like cedar or redwood, delivers natural beauty and a warm aesthetic, making it a favored choice. However, it demands regular maintenance, including staining and sealing, to maintain its look.
Alternatively, composite decking is manufactured from a blend of wood fibers and plastic, delivering a more uniform appearance and reduced maintenance needs. It prevents fading and splintering, enticing those seeking durability without extensive upkeep. In the end, the choice between wood and composite should match the homeowner's aesthetic choices, budget, and desired level of maintenance for their outdoor space.
Durability and Care Requirements
Durability explore the facts and maintenance represent key factors in choosing the right materials for a deck, as they directly determine the structure's lifespan and ongoing upkeep. Selecting materials such as pressure-treated wood, composite, or PVC can considerably affect durability. Pressure-treated wood, while economical, requires regular sealing and staining to prevent rot and warping. In contrast, composite and PVC options offer better resistance to moisture and insects, resulting in lower maintenance demands over time. Environmental conditions, such as exposure to sunlight and rain, also play a critical role in material selection. Ultimately, the right choice balances style preferences, budget constraints, and long-term durability, ensuring that homeowners can enjoy their outdoor spaces with minimal ongoing maintenance.

Stylish Handrail Alternatives
What factors make a deck truly exceptional? One key element is the implementation of stylish railing options that boost both safety and aesthetics. Railings act not only as a protective barrier but also as a design element that can match the complete look of the deck. Well-liked materials include wood, metal, and cable, each offering unique visual appeal and durability. For a contemporary touch, glass panels can create an open, airy feel while ensuring unobstructed views. Traditional wooden railings can be personalized with decorative balusters for a classic charm. In addition, the integration of color accents or mixed materials can add personality and flair. In the end, the right railing options can transform a simple deck into an inviting outdoor retreat.

Preservation Tips for Lasting Decks
Even though a well-built deck can last for many years, regular maintenance is crucial for safeguarding its appearance and structural integrity. Homeowners should carry out scheduled inspections, looking for signs of wear such as unstable boards, cracks, or warping. Cleaning the deck consistently is crucial; using a gentle cleaner and a soft-bristle brush can thoroughly remove dirt, mold, and mildew. Moreover, applying a protective sealant every few years can defend the wood from moisture and UV damage. It is also wise to keep plants and furniture off the deck surface to minimize staining and scratches. During the fall, removing leaves and debris helps to avoid moisture buildup that can lead to rot. Lastly, professional inspections every couple of years can discover issues early, making sure the deck remains a safe and attractive space for years to come. Prioritizing these maintenance tips will provide a durable outdoor enhancement.

What Is the Typical Timeline for Deck Construction?
The deck construction process usually takes anywhere from several days to a few weeks, depending on considerations such as design complexity, materials chosen, and weather conditions. Careful planning helps optimize the overall timeline.
What Permits Are Required for Deck Construction?
Typically, deck construction demands building permits, zoning approvals, and inspections, that differ by location. Homeowners need to consult regional regulations to guarantee compliance with codes, safety standards, and neighborhood guidelines prior to initiating the construction process.
Is It Possible to Modify My Deck Design Once Construction Begins?
After construction starts, significant design modifications can be difficult owing to existing materials and structural requirements. That said, small adjustments are often possible if communicated to the builder promptly and thoughtfully.
Will Deck Contractors Offer Warranties on Their Work?
The majority of deck builders offer warranties for their work, which typically include coverage for craftsmanship and materials. The length and details of the warranty can vary, so clients should contact them directly for detailed information.
